Here are some measures Australian businesses can take to protect themselves from cyber attacks:
1. Implement Strong Passwords and Authentication
As for the methods of protection, one should apply a combination of passwords, passphrases, and multiple-factor authentication. Passwords should be updated and changed very often.
2. Keep Software and Systems Up-to-Date
Ensure systems are up to date by applying the latest patches on operating systems, applications and plug-ins, to close known security holes. Here, applying tools such as patch management tools to help in the simplified application of patches can be used.
3. Use Encryption
There must be an implementation of security that assures confidentiality of the data to and fro the servers (e.g., HTTPS) as well as storage (e.g., encrypted databases).
Implement the transmission security protocols such as Secure Socket Layer (SSL)/Transport Layer Security (TLS).
4. Conduct Regular Security Audits and Penetration Testing
Coming up with a timetable to do security audits often. Conduct vulnerability assessments that require emulating an attacker to establish the organization’s weak points.
5. Implement a Cyber Security Policy
Set pertinent rules and guidelines in protecting cyber-space by creating a security policy for security measures, rules, and other standard operating procedures. It is important to make sure all employees understand their individual responsibilities in supporting cybersecurity.
